Why a Coin Might Be in a Door Handle

Finding a coin in a car door handle is not common, but it can happen for several everyday reasons.

Accidental Placement

Coins are small and easy to drop. While getting in or out of your car, one might slip from your pocket or bag and become lodged in the handle without you noticing.


Environmental Factors

In outdoor areas, wind and movement can shift small objects. A coin that was nearby could be pushed into a handle opening, especially in busy parking areas.


Harmless Pranks

Sometimes, objects like coins are placed in unusual spots as a joke. This is more likely to happen in shared or public spaces.


General Debris

Parking lots and streets often contain small items such as coins, gravel, or other debris. These can occasionally become stuck in parts of a vehicle.

What You Should Do If You Notice It

If you find a coin or similar object in your car door handle, there is no need to panic. A simple check can help ensure everything is in order.

1. Remove the Object Carefully

Take out the coin gently without forcing the handle.

2. Test the Locks

Check that all doors lock and unlock properly using both the key and remote.

3. Inspect the Area

Look for any additional unusual signs, such as scratches or other objects.

4. Stay Aware

Take a moment to observe your surroundings, especially if you are in an unfamiliar location.

5. Move If Necessary

If you feel uncertain, you can always move your vehicle to a safer or more visible area.


Is It a Security Concern?

There are discussions online suggesting that objects in door handles may be linked to vehicle interference. However, there is no strong evidence that this is a common or reliable method used in real situations.

Most vehicle-related issues tend to involve more direct factors.

Modern cars are built with systems that are not easily affected by small objects like coins.
